Subject: TilePorter cut-over complete

Plugin authors,

The cut-over to the new TilePorter prefetcher finished last night. Legacy prefetch endpoints are gone; the shim was removed at the same time. If your plugin still calls the old cache warmer, it will fail silently, so migrate now. Zoom-level hints are mandatory in v3 and batch size caps are enforced server-side. Throttling behavior is unchanged. Everything else should be transparent. The current production configuration values are listed below for reference.

settings of fahag-haduf:
[ulaox]
port = 8443
region = south-2
host = ulaox.lumiccorp.internal
timeout_ms = 500
retries = 8

Subject: Marketing budget trim — heads up

Team, quick note for the branch managers before Friday's call: we're cutting the central marketing budget by roughly a fifth next quarter. Local campaign funds are untouched for now, but co-op spend with Tallowick Media is paused. Please don't commit to anything new until we've talked. The rationale is set out below.

board note of yageg-yadug: The northern region missed its Framir quota by 13.1 percent last quarter. Lamathek Freight plans to raise the Quenael list price by 30.2 percent in March. The pricing group signed off on a budget of $133.5 million for Project Novok. The renewal with Gilethek Foods closes at $60.0 million a year, 2.7 percent above the last contract.

Quick note for team assistants: the Holloway support crew sometimes needs to get into the Ashgrove annex after hours, and that's fine — just make sure their names are on the overnight list before 18:00, or security will turn them away at the gate. They should badge in at the side entrance, not the main lobby, and sign the night log. If the side reader is playing up, the backup keypad takes the code below.

turnstile pass: bdg-YEOZLM-79341408